Admission Requirements

With your Master's in Economic Chemistry, you can work, for example, in product and quality management, product development, or technical sales in companies in the chemical-pharmaceutical industry.

Requirement for admission to the consecutive study program is a successfully completed bachelor's degree in the fields of chemistry, biochemistry, food chemistry, or a related field with at least 180 ECTS, or an equivalent academic degree, such as a diploma.

If a bachelor's degree is not yet fully completed, 80% of the required credit points must have been earned at the time of application. The remaining credits must be completed by the time of enrollment.

If the master's degree is to be pursued as further education, a bachelor's degree in these areas is also required, supplemented by at least one year of relevant work experience. In this case, an additional module on scientific work is completed in the first semester, and the weighting of the thesis is adjusted accordingly.

For professionally qualified individuals without an initial academic degree, a university entrance qualification according to § 60 of the Hessian Higher Education Act, a completed vocational training (e.g., CTA, chemical laboratory assistant, chemical technician), and at least two years of relevant work experience are required. In addition, the university's aptitude test must be passed.

In addition, you must demonstrate proficiency in German at least at level B2 of the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ages or at an equivalent level.

Study Content and Specializations

The part-time Master's degree programme in Business Chemistry combines scientific knowledge with business administration and management skills to prepare graduates for leadership roles in the chemical-pharmaceutical industry. The programme is aimed at graduates of a suitable bachelor's degree as well as experienced professionals without a corresponding academic qualification.

The Master's programme offers flexible study conditions that enable a good balance between studying, work, and family. The practice-oriented study content is closely aligned with the industry's requirements.

Students learn to analyze complex processes, develop innovative solutions, and take on leadership roles in areas such as sales, controlling, and project management. The practical application of what is learned is promoted through case studies and business management simulation games, with the Master's thesis being able to be completed in a practical professional context.

The study plan includes the following modules:

  • 1st Semester: Quality and Project Management, Business Administration for Natural Scientists, Sales, Personnel and Organizational Development
  • 2nd Semester: Ecological Economics, Crisis Communication, Business Simulation Game, Controlling, Academic Writing
  • 3rd Semester: Intercultural Management, Innovation and Change Management, Business Development, Process Optimization, Current Research Topics
  • 4th Semester: Professional Transfer (PT)
  • 5th Semester: Thesis & Disputation

Study Concept and Structure

The part-time study programme at Hochschule Fresenius is a so-called hybrid study programme that optimally combines face-to-face elements with online study. This allows you to complete a completely flexible programme that integrates well into your daily life, professional life, and family life.

Virtual live lectures on the online campus generally take place one or more evenings a week.
